ホームページ > データベース > mysql チュートリアル > SQL Server 接続を特定の IP アドレスに制限するにはどうすればよいですか?

SQL Server 接続を特定の IP アドレスに制限するにはどうすればよいですか?

Barbara Streisand
リリース: 2024-12-20 06:42:10
オリジナル
346 人が閲覧しました

How Can I Restrict SQL Server Connections to Specific IP Addresses?

SQL Server 接続を特定の IP アドレスに制限する

質問:

どのように制限できますかSQL Server インスタンスへの接続は特定の IP アドレスのセットに限定されますが、他のすべてのインスタンスからのアクセスは禁止されます。ソース?

答え:

IP アドレスに基づいて SQL Server 接続を制限することは、SQL Server インスタンスまたはデータベース内で直接構成できませんが、いくつかの代替方法があります。

  • Windows ファイアウォール: 推奨される方法は、Windows ファイアウォールを利用して指定された IP アドレスの例外を許可しながら、SQL Server ポートへの受信接続をブロックします。
  • ログオン トリガー: 別のオプションですが、あまり望ましくありませんが、ログオン トリガーの作成が含まれます。このトリガーは、sys.dm_exec_connections 関数を使用して受信接続の IP アドレスを検証できます。ただし、このアプローチの実装は、Windows ファイアウォールを使用するよりもはるかに複雑です。
  • データベース レベルの制限: SQL Server には構築されたIP アドレスベースのアクセス制御の機能。

以上がSQL Server 接続を特定の IP アドレスに制限するにはどうすればよいです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
著者別の最新記事
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ート